Output 106290023d19775c1cf8db4958766ef94dae44ed4785d8611d761a7b72e19c20:0

value
33091057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67b87fc672a9d4ba21537a8d7fec36d32228fc92 OP_EQUAL
address
MHMarQshyzJrbXV7Sbk52r5ymMcFQENDRv
transaction
106290023d19775c1cf8db4958766ef94dae44ed4785d8611d761a7b72e19c20
spent
true